Special Cases and Checking

No solution

If after elimination you get 0 = 5 or determinant = 0, the lines are parallel. No solution.

Example: x + y = 2, x + y = 5   ⇒   0 = 3. No solution.

Infinite solutions

If after elimination you get 0 = 0, the equations are the same line. Infinite solutions.

Example: x + y = 2, 2x + 2y = 4   ⇒   0 = 0. Infinite solutions.

Always check

Substitute x and y back into both original equations to confirm.
